The Role
As Fixed Assets and Capital Accountant, you will be responsible for maintaining accurate fixed asset and leasing records, supporting capital accounting activities and contributing to the production of financial statements and year-end accounts.
Key Responsibilities
- Maintain the Fixed Asset Register, ensuring all acquisitions, disposals and transfers are accurately recorded.
- Manage asset depreciation, impairment and other capital accounting adjustments.
- Maintain leasing records and ensure compliance with relevant accounting standards.
- Reconcile fixed asset records to the General Ledger and investigate variances.
- Monitor and report on capital expenditure and capital projects.
- Support the year-end closure process and preparation of financial statements.
- Prepare financial disclosures, working papers and supporting documentation for external audit.
- Respond to audit queries and ensure timely resolution of issues.
- Complete statutory returns, financial reports and related submissions.
- Produce financial analysis and management information to support decision-making.
- Identify opportunities to improve financial processes, controls and asset management practices.
- Support and advise stakeholders on financial procedures and best practice.

About You
To be successful in this role, you will have:
- A degree in Accounting, Finance, Economics or a related subject, or AAT Level 4 qualification, or be part-qualified ACCA, CIPFA, CIMA or equivalent.
- Experience of year-end accounts preparation and financial reporting.
- Strong knowledge of accounting principles and financial controls.
- Experience maintaining fixed asset registers and undertaking capital accounting activities.
- Proven experience completing complex balance sheet and General Ledger reconciliations.
- Strong Excel and financial systems experience.
- Excellent analytical and problem-solving skills.
- Strong communication skills with the ability to explain financial information to non-finance stakeholders.
- The ability to manage competing priorities and work effectively to deadlines.
Desirable Experience
- Fixed assets and capital accounting within the public sector.
- Experience supporting external audits.
- Experience producing statutory accounts.
- Experience using ERP or financial management systems such as Oracle, SAP, Unit4, Agresso, Civica or similar.
